Rambani is a Rural village located in Gopikandar, Dumka, Jharkhand.
The total population of Rambani is 276.
Rambani village comprises 60 households.
The literacy rate in Rambani is 44.4%. Among the literate population of 91, there are 49 literate males and 42 literate females.
In Rambani, there are 133 males and 143 females, with a sex ratio of 1075 females per 1000 males.
There are 71 children (25.7% of population), comprising 38 boys and 33 girls.
The total number of workers in Rambani is 138, with 1 main workers and 137 marginal workers.
In Rambani, there are 0 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(0 males, 0 females) and 276 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(133 males, 143 females).
Rambani is located in Jharkhand state, Dumka district, and falls under Gopikandar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 370574 and LGD code is 370574.
